  13. You can unload some of the weight off the bars and see if that helps. Otherwise try to load the trailer with more weight forward of the axles. If neither of those help enough I would try an anti-sway setup. I have never needed one though even with my half ton truck and heavy azz trailer back in the day. Don't forget to check obvious things like tire pressure and try not to tow with your water tanks half full.
